Rally New Zealand hits Raglan on Sunday. If fast cars are your thing then make sure you’re in town to watch all the action.
Rally New Zealand is the longest running world championship event in both New Zealand and the Southern Hemisphere. It was first been included as a round of the World Rally Championship in 1977. Since then its status has grown internationally, with the 2001 event being awarded the WRC Rally of the Year award. This is the 40th year of the championship.
On Sunday the rally will be in Raglan for the final four special stages of the three-day event before it returns to Auckland for a ceremonial finish on Viaduct Harbour.

This year the top 10 of the 56 vehicles competing — the World Championship Rally cars — will be serviced downtown instead of at the traditional roped-off area at the airfield.
The area between Bow Street and the Bankart Street roundabout will be turned into a “remote service” point giving locals a chance to meet top international competitors.
